What to Look for in a 98 Ford Mustang

1998 Ford Mustang InteriorSource: bing.com

Before you start searching for a 98 Mustang, it’s important to know what to look for. Here are some key things to keep in mind:

  • Engine type: The 98 Mustang came with either a V6 or V8 engine, so decide which is best for you.
  • Transmission: You can choose between a manual or automatic transmission, depending on your preference.
  • Mileage: Keep an eye out for the car’s mileage, as a high mileage may mean more maintenance in the future.
  • Condition: Make sure to inspect the car thoroughly for any damage or wear and tear.

FAQ

Question Answer
What is the average price of a 98 Ford Mustang? The average price for a 98 Mustang ranges from $3,000 to $7,000 depending on condition and mileage.
How much horsepower does a 98 Mustang have? The V6 engine has 150 horsepower, while the V8 engine has 225 horsepower.
What kind of gas mileage does a 98 Mustang get? The V6 engine gets an average of 20 mpg city and 29 mpg highway, while the V8 engine gets an average of 17 mpg city and 26 mpg highway.
Are there any common problems with 98 Mustangs? Some common problems with 98 Mustangs include transmission issues and electrical problems.
